Contract Awarded for Pinon Hills extension

The Pinon Hills Boulevard Extension and Bridge project will provide a secondary traffic connection across the Animas River with the construction of a new roadway from New Mexico 516/East Main Street to the intersection of County Road 390/Wildflower Parkway and County Road 3900.

Regional planning group intends to issue update by next summer

The Farmington MPO's updated bicycle and pedestrian master plan will prioritize new projects and feature cost estimates for implementing them.

San Juan County has forwarded list with three requests to lawmakers

A request for $3 million to buy a new helicopter for the San Juan County Sheriff's Office tops the list of requests by San Juan County officials.
